What is diversity in the workplace? What does it look like?
Diversity in the workplace means having different people with different perspectives in the room. Those perspectives can be due to race, color, religion, age, sexual orientation, and in a lot of ways, their experiences.
We all have perspectives based on life experiences. When you have a homogenous group, they often approach the problem with a similar approach. Individuals from diverse backgrounds have different ways of achieving the same results, and in many cases, this may provide a better way of approaching the problem.
When your company has a diverse team, you also better understand your customer demographics. Understanding and this demographic information you can better serve your customers, enhance the customer experience, and expand your client base.
Having a well established, educated, and diverse team at your fingertips will allow your organization to function more smoothly, pivot with purpose and accomplish well-rounded problem solving.
